The Solution: Understanding Stretch Wrapping and Shrink Wrapping 💡
Stretch Wrapping involves wrapping a pallet with a stretchable plastic film, typically made from linear low-density polyethylene (LLDPE) or polyethylene (PE). This method provides a snug fit, holding the products in place while allowing for some flexibility. On the other hand, Shrink Wrapping uses a heat-activated plastic film that shrinks when heated, creating a tight, impenetrable seal around the pallet. Use Cases: When to Choose Stretch Wrapping or Shrink Wrapping 📈
Stretch Wrapping is ideal for pallets with irregularly shaped or fragile items, as it provides a gentle yet secure hold. It’s also suitable for high-volume applications where speed and efficiency are crucial 🕒. Shrink Wrapping, however, excels at providing a high level of tamper evidence and protection against moisture, dust, and other environmental factors. It’s often used for shipping goods over long distances or storing products in harsh environments ❄️.
Specifications: A Closer Look at Film Types and Equipment 🎯
When comparing Stretch Wrapping and Shrink Wrapping for Industrial Pallets, it’s essential to examine the specifications of each method. Stretch Wrapping films come in various thicknesses (typically 50-200 gauges) and widths (up to 30 inches), while Shrink Wrapping films range from 35-100 gauges in thickness and up to 24 inches in width. The choice of equipment also plays a crucial role, with Stretch Wrapping machines offering higher speeds (up to 30 loads per hour) and Shrink Wrapping machines providing more precise temperature control 🌡.

Troubleshooting: Common Issues and Solutions 🤔
Common issues with Stretch Wrapping include film breaks, wrinkles, and inconsistent tension. To resolve these problems, check the film quality, adjust the machine’s tension settings, and ensure proper pallet preparation 📝. Shrink Wrapping issues often revolve around uneven heating, improper film sizing, or inadequate ventilation. To address these concerns, inspect the heating elements, verify film dimensions, and ensure adequate airflow 🔍.
